INDIANAPOLIS (AP) -The Indianapolis Colts are off to another 5-0 start, hold a three-game lead in the AFC South and a two-game edge over conference rivals New England and Pittsburgh. They've already won three prime-time games on the road and appear to be cruising along with six of their final 10 games to be played at home. But the Colts don't see themselves in control of anything yet. After all those other fast starts, and the postseason failures that went with them, the Colts have learned early-season success doesn't mean a thing unless there is a final punch.
